What they do

A Licensed Practical Nurse or Vocational Nurse provides basic medical care under the direction of registered nurses and other healthcare specialists. The tasks that they are permitted to perform vary by state, but usually include changing bandages, checking blood pressure, or helping feed patients. May work in hospitals, nursing homes, or other healthcare facilities.

Duties and Responsibilities:
Overall assessment of client welfare and appropriate intervention and follow-up as needed. Crisis intervention (including 24/7-emergency coverage.) . Monitoring medical conditions and compliance with medical provider instruction. Monitoring medication compliance, and providing assistance to residents who are struggling to manage their medication regimen. If appropriate, assess and help prepare clients to monitor and take their medications independently. Provision of education and resource information regarding medication and medical and mental health disorders. Provision of individual counseling and support services related to physical wellbeing. Timely submission of progress notes, assessments and other relevant documentation in compliance with department and agency standards. Assistance to medical appointments to ensure that client and medial provider have clear communication and understanding of the clients' needs. On-going collaborative communication with medication prescribers, medical service providers, case managers, etc.
Requirements :
High School diploma or Equivalent Current NYS License Practical Nurse. Minimum of two years experience working with people with mental health disabilities. This individual must have good verbal and written communication skills as well as the ability to make sound judgments regarding client care.
